Output 631a431215c0c56d5e7a14623490866eacf742a7f8861bbbaba8112c2ab7d7a7:1

value
357327109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ae1096ec8ad9df1bffe7c33b77fd7a4564faf8ae OP_EQUAL
address
MPmXgUFN69z8CcEn8bqDsoZ5rPsWmzD5Jk
transaction
631a431215c0c56d5e7a14623490866eacf742a7f8861bbbaba8112c2ab7d7a7
spent
true